Question: A black body radiates energy at the rate of $ E $ W/m2 at a high temperature TK. When the temperature is reduced to $ \frac{T}{2}K $ , the radiant energy will be

Options:

A) $ \frac{E}{16} $

B) $ \frac{E}{4} $

C) $ 4E $

D) $ 16E $

Answer:

Correct Answer: A

Solution:

$ E\propto T^{4}\Rightarrow \frac{E _{1}}{E _{2}}=\frac{T^{4}}{T^{4}}\times 2^{4}\Rightarrow E _{2}=\frac{E}{16} $
